Hong Kong holds ‘patriots only’ vote amid public outrage over deadly fire

Hong Kong kicked off voting to elect new lawmakers under Beijing’s “patriots only” rules, but government campaigns to boost turnout have been eclipsed by the city’s deadliest fire in decades
